Commodity market boost: Sebi plans to boost institutional participation; derivatives and bonds in focus

Sebi is actively working to boost institutional investment in agricultural and non-agricultural commodity markets, aiming to strengthen their appeal for hedging purposes. The regulator is also exploring avenues to allow banks, insurance companies, pension funds, and foreign portfolio investors to participate in these markets, alongside efforts to deepen the corporate bond market.
